CIRC ZONE WIRING (NON PRIORITY)
Figure 8.1 is a connections diagram for a non-priority circulator zone system using Honeywell R845As. The R845A is equipped
with two sets of contacts (3,4 and 5,6) which become made when the T and T terminals are made. Terminals 1 and 2 on the
R845A are supplied with 110 VAC to power its internal transformer. In this application one R845A is provided for each zone
including that of the Mega-Stor. If the boiler has a factory equipped circulator, this is disconnected from terminals Cl and C2 on
the boiler.
When any thermostat (including the thermostat on the Mega-Stor) calls for heat, the relay in the R845A for that zone becomes
energized. Terminals 3 and 4 become “made”, energizing the circulator. Terminals 5 and 6 are also made which start the boiler.
